February 1, 2026 Service at La Conner UMC
We invite all to join us in person or in spirit as we welcome Pastor Cheryl Fear who will be our guest pastor for this Sunday and next. In today’s readings a voice from the Old Testament and a teaching by Jesus tell us what is good. Do justice, love kindness, walk humbly with God. Justice is kindness, and humility before God is justice, and kindness is to see the God in each one and to walk alongside.

A verse for Advent from Isaiah 9:2:

“The people walking in darkness have seen a great light; those dwelling in a land of deep darkness—light has shone on them.”

Israel was exhausted— invaded, hopeless, living under foreign kings— when God promised a light was coming. That promise landed in a feeding trough outside Bethlehem. Whatever feels like “deep darkness” for you right now, the same light is headed your way.

Prayer: Lord, I’m tired of the dark. Shine on me this week like You promised.

Matthew 5:1-11:

When Jesus saw the crowds, he went up the mountain, and after he sat down, his disciples came to him. And he began to speak and taught them, saying:

“Blessed are the poor in spirit, for theirs is the kingdom of heaven.
“Blessed are those who mourn, for they will be comforted.
“Blessed are the meek, for they will inherit the earth.
“Blessed are those who hunger and thirst for righteousness, for they will be filled.
“Blessed are the merciful, for they will receive mercy.
“Blessed are the pure in heart, for they will see God.
“Blessed are the peacemakers, for they will be called children of God.
“Blessed are those who are persecuted for the sake of righteousness, for theirs is the kingdom of heaven.
“Blessed are you when people revile you and persecute you and utter all kinds of evil against you falsely on my account. Rejoice and be glad, for your reward is great in heaven, for in the same way they persecuted the prophets before you."
